LA RIOJA ALTA Reserva Viña Ardanza 2019
The 2019 Reserva Viña Ardanza is a blend of Tempranillo and Garnacha from Rioja Alta. Its bouquet opens with cherry liqueur, black fruit and balsamic herbs alongside a touch of pepper. Dry, silky and just fresh enough, it offers good body with agility, polished tannins and a velvety feel. The long, sapid finish continues with gentle grip. This is balanced and expressive—a classic Rioja with a modern, fruit-driven flourish.
LIRAC Rouge Cuvée de la Reine des Bois Domaine de la Mordorée 2022
A seductive, serious and textural blend of grenache, syrah and mourvedre. The nose expresses notes of sweet cherries, roasted meat, dark plums, baking spices and a dash of cocoa powder. It’s full-bodied with finely grained tannins. Dense and harmonious with a focused finish of excellent length. From biodynamically grown grapes with Demeter certification. Drink or hold.
